C++ tooling also typically doesn't work for the C++ code inside .y files. To help with this, pass -d to $(YACC), so that it also produces header files exposing the generated parsers, allowing to call them from other files. I checked that the following yacc implementations support it: - bison - AIX (https://www.ibm.com/docs/en/aix/7.2.0?topic=y-yacc-command) - Solaris (https://docs.oracle.com/cd/E88353_01/html/E37839/yacc-1.html) - NetBSD (https://man.netbsd.org/yacc.1) - FreeBSD (https://man.freebsd.org/cgi/man.cgi?query=yacc&apropos=0&sektion=1&manpath=FreeBSD+15.1-RELEASE&arch=default&format=html) - OpenBSD (https://man.openbsd.org/yacc) Also pass `--header-file` to $(FLEX) to have it generate a header file. This is a flex-specific option, but a previous patch in this series (to use -P) already effectively required the use of flex. The post-processing must be applied to the header files exactly as it is applied to the source files (it contains declarations of things that get renamed by that post-processing), so call the post processing script for the headers too. Add the generated headers to generated_files, so they are created before anything that could include them is compiled.
